It's a new webcomic by Shelby Cragg and Adrienne Garcia, who have worked in Homestuck art before, and Amber Rogers, who works on Steven Universe. And recently they made an animation, with sound by Toby Fox (of Undertale fame).
The premise is the following: The Earth has been destroyed and three human kids are living in a space station, being raised by aliens. They are never allowed to leave their rooms and only communicate by chat client... until one day something happens and they get to leave.
